CT-Free Image-to-Patient Registration for Stereotactic Neurosurgery Using Depth Camera and Automatic Facial Landmarks

<title>Abstract</title> <p>Purpose Stereotactic brain surgery requires high-precision targeting of brain regions, traditionally relying on two separate radiological imaging procedures—MRI and CT—and manual landmark-based registration.
